We know that Kent Hughes and the Montreal Canadiens attempted something big at the trade deadline, and we know that it didn't work out.

The general manager mentioned it himself.

One of the biggest reasons this major trade didn't go through was likely the high asking prices.

Speaking of prices, some answers are starting to emerge.

David Pagnotta reveals what the Montreal Canadiens had to trade to acquire forward Brock Boeser

In his latest article, insider David Pagnotta revealed what the Canucks were asking in return for sniper Brock Boeser.

"The Canucks wanted a first-round pick for Boeser."

David Pagnotta

It's quite surprising to see that they weren't even able to get a first-round pick in exchange for Boeser.

Knowing this, do you think the Montreal Canadiens should have given the Flames' first-round pick in exchange for Boeser?

It could have been a big addition, but well, I suppose there's a good reason why no NHL team (including the Habs) was willing to give up a first-round pick to acquire Boeser.

At 28 years old, Boeser is a 6-foot-1, 208-pound forward who was selected 23rd overall by the Vancouver Canucks in the 2015 NHL Draft (1st round). He has put up a solid 38 points in 55 games this season, including 18 goals.

Last season, he recorded 73 points, including 40 goals, with the Canucks.
